There is no decent open source block explorer for cryptonote-based coins. For bitcoind clones - no problem, but not for this. I wanted to try to make one but couldn't even compile node under FreeBSD Cryptonote is a lot less common, so it requires a real development, not just forking some ready-to-use products. I am hearing a lot of questions about block difficulty mentioned here and in Slack. I'll try to clarify.
CryptoNote derived coins adjust difficulty based on the time it took to hash the last day's worth of blocks (720 blocks in our case), minus 8.3% of outliers on each end (~17% total). It will take time for the network to re-adjust after someone pointed a lot of hashing power at the pool. The coin is always attempting to target a block time of 120 seconds based upon those last 720 blocks.
This scenario will become increasingly less common and probable as the network grows. It is vulnerable to an influence like this due to the immaturity of the blockchain and the lack of hashing power, especially as most hashing power is concentrated in a single pool. For now, this is our reality.
The difficulty adjustment algorithm works quite well. It will work better once the coin is more established. For now, we will have periods of fluctuation due to the factors described above. Network hash rate as displayed on the pool is calculated as a function of the last X blocks, just like difficulty. It's not necessarily representative of the true hash rate if people only momentarily direct TONS of hashing power at the network for a short period of time (which is what happened yesterday).
